13.D. zygote
in animal cells meiosis results in gametes which posses single copy of a chromosome. in
fertilization two haploid gametes fuse to produce Zygote. then this zygote undergo several cell
division (Mitosis) until it get enough number of cells for differentiation.
14.A.Homologus chromosomes are separated.
in meiosis I the chromosome number get reduced. in this stage the first step is formation of
synapsis where pairing of two homologous chromosomes occurs, and another major event is
crossing over occurs between the homologous chromosomes results in exchange of genetic
material. by the end of the meiosis I Homologous chromosomes are separated.
15.A. This statement is true for Mitosis and Meiosis II
in the anaphase of the cell cycle both in Mitosis and Meiosis II, the chromatids are separated and
migrated to opposite poles.chromatids separation are mediated by Kinetochore micortubules.
16.A.synapsis of chromosome
synapsis is the event only observe in the meiosis I, where Pairing of the homologous
chromosomes occurs.
